 BOOK REVIEW: Many Lives, Many Masters by Brian L. Weiss, M.D.

Many of the books that I curate for my paranormal library are for the purpose of furthering my research in one subject or another. Sometimes these subjects cross and I feel the need to pursue additional books to help round out the knowledge I have on the subject. I am currently researching for a "working theory" I have had for years and I needed to do some research on reincarnation. There are any number of books regarding reincarnation but none that really inspire confidence in the subject matter like Many Lives, Many Masters. 

Brian L. Weiss is a well educated medical professional that attended Columbia University, Yale University School of Medicine, and completed an internship at the New York University-Bellevue Medical Center. He completed his MD and did his residency in psychiatry. He spent time in various positions and eventually was appointed Chief of Psychiatry at a large university hospital in Miami, Florida. While his education and professional career alone is incredibly accomplished, he also has many publications in his field. 

Weiss begins the book with his professional and scientific stance on science and psychiatry, while interjecting with how he had to adapt his thought process on what he knew about humankind and survival of bodily death. Meeting Catherine and not being able to successfully use conventional methods of therapy to help her, forced him into using hypnotherapy and thus began a journey into amazing discoveries for parapsychology. 

While I don't want to share too much of Weiss' hypnosis sessions with Catherine, I will share a few details that really hit me within this book that really helped with my own research. These sessions of hypnosis allowed Catherine to go through many of the lives she had lived before which caused her severe anxiety, social issues, and depression. This is merely an example of higher learning that was obtained by Weiss during these sessions with Catherine. The information from Catherine's past lives and the ever increasing "psychic abilities" she exhibited (possibly repressed), gave validated insight into the past and even Weiss' past. As time progressed and Catherine's mental health improved drastically through sessions, Weiss also felt that his worldview changed. He relaxed more, felt like he understood life's purpose, and he was opening new channels of information collection he didn't have previously with his skeptical and extremely scientific approach to psychiatry.

All in all I feel that this book is an excellent and reliable example of a well documented case study of an individual that was given hypnotherapy to encourage mental health healing and as a by-product provided an excellent example of past life regression. It details a significant amount of spiritual "laws" for a lack of better term, that are similar to what we have accumulated over the course of 17 years of paranormal investigation and research. It provides a great resource for anyone studying and researching material that relates to REINCARNATION. Weiss is an excellent author and a valuable professional when it comes to hypnosis, past life regression, parapsychology, and psychiatry. I highly recommend this book.
